A New Mexico woman was arrested after she stole a car then tried to convince police who caught her that she is the superstar Beyonce Knowles.

A police officer spotted the woman identified as Surena Henry in a stolen car and tried to conduct a traffic stop, the Las Cruces Sun News reported, citing court documents.

However, Surena Henry ignored the officer and drove home, the report said. The officer gave chase and caught up with her when she parked outside her home.

When the officer confronted Henry, she reportedly refused to give her real name. She claimed to be Beyonce.

Police had to use fingerprints to properly identify her.

Surena Henry later told officers that she found the keys inside the car and decided to take it for a joyride, KTSM-TV reported. She reportedly said she didn’t feel like stopping when she saw the emergency lights.

She was charged with unlawful taking of a motor vehicle, concealing identity, and resisting, evading or obstructing an officer, police said.
